Medical Definition of Bezafibrate
1.
Antilipaemic agent that lowers cholesterol and triglycerides. It decreases low density lipoproteins and increases high density lipoproteins.
Pharmacological action: antilipaemic agents.
Chemical name: Propanoic acid, 2-(4-(2-((4-chlorobenzoyl)amino)ethyl)phenoxy)-2-methyl-
